Workings at the site

  • Type of workings Underground
    Overall depth 750M

Comments on the workings information

  • SEVERE WATER INFLOW CLOSED EXPLORATION SHAFT AND DRIFT IN 1948. 25,000 BAGS OF CEMENT WERE USED TO PLUG WATER FISSURE IN 1962. MINE HAS BEEN ON A STANDBY BASIS UNTIL PRESENT

Comments on development

  • ECON.COM: WATER INFLOW IS A MAJOR PROBLEM
